The Hero Xpulse 421, positioned above the Xpulse 210, uses a brand-new, liquid- cooled, single-cylinder engine displacing just over 400cc, paired with an all-new steel trellis chassis. The design takes clear inspiration from rally motorcycles, with a high-mounted LED headlight set into a sharp fairing, a large fuel tank, and a slim rear end that keeps the weight tucked in. 

The front end is purposefully tall, while the seat and tank shape have been designed to give riders a good grip with their knees and ankles when standing on the pegs off-road. Standard equipment includes a rear parcel rack, an underbelly guard, and hand guards, all items that typically come as paid accessories on rivals. A large TFT display, riding modes, and cruise control have also been confirmed through spy shots of the test mule. The motorcycle is expected to make its global debut at EICMA 2026 in November, which would put it in line for an Indian launch sometime in 2027.
